HENDERSON, Nev.–A great deal has changed in terms of expectations of work and being in the office, according to one credit union CEO.
Bill Cheney, president/CEO at SchoolsFirst FCU in Santa Ana, Calif., shared his insights and forecast during an interview with Susan Mitchell, CEO of Mitchell, Stankovic & Associates and founder of the Underground. “Even with our branch traffic at the same levels pre-pandemic, we will have to be more flexible. We will need to be the change,” said Cheney.
Other “Ideas into Action” pillars shared during the interview by Cheney include:
- Listen to the Member. “Members will tell you what they need, and you need, to survive. Open channels. Create advisory board groups. Understand your full membership.”
- Be the Change. The world is disrupted. Be the change rather than leading through the change. "There’s never been a better time to be a credit union," Cheney said.
